Tony charged me $1500 to wire up most of the kitchen.  The job took his employee James about 4-5 hours as most of the walls were open so he could do things pretty easily.  Here are the issues that arose:

1) They used 8 gauge wire for a 50 amp cooktop.  Per CA code a 50 amp appliance requires 6 gauge wire.  This is a big no-no.  It really is pathetic as the thicker gauge would have cost maybe $30 more.

2) They used a 8 gauge 2 conductor wire for the oven, when it requires a 8 gauge 3 conductor wire.  Per CA code if you had existing 8-2 wire you could reuse it, but it is much safer to use 8-3 and it is a code requirement when wiring new.  Again, they cheaped out.  This would have cost maybe $15 more.  They probably just didn't have any with them and figured I would never know.

3) They used a 50 amp breaker on a 30 amp appliance (over).  This defeats the whole point of having a breaker and is a serious problem.
